Получить URL ссылки, нажатой внутри фрейма / объекта - PullRequest
0 голосов
/ 10 января 2010

Итак, у меня есть страница (page1.html), а затем у меня есть iframe или объект, обслуживающий какую-то другую страницу (page2.html) на этой странице ... Что мне нужно / нужно, когда пользователь нажимает ссылку внутри iframe (page2.html) мне нужен способ для page1.html распознать, что href iframe изменился, потому что ссылка загружена в iframe.

Для элемента object / iframe нет события onload, поэтому я не могу понять, когда пользователь щелкнул ссылку внутри IFRAME (page2.html) ...

Ответы [ 2 ]

0 голосов
/ 10 марта 2010

щелкните правой кнопкой мыши ссылку, а затем нажмите кнопку Открыть в новой вкладке / новом окне, откроется веб-страница в новой вкладке, затем скопируйте URL-адрес из адресной строки браузера.

0 голосов
/ 10 января 2010

У вас очень мало контроля над тем, что происходит в iFrame. По сути, после того, как вы загрузите его, у вас не будет власти над ним, и вы не сможете увидеть, что в нем происходит. (Вы по-прежнему можете сказать ему, что нужно загружать что-то еще.) Если вы хотите такой контроль, вам действительно следует использовать AJAX, то есть вы должны загружать новый контент в объектную модель документа динамически.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...